Output 9e5c3874271b6028366170102cf0b23100556d36f32d29f2926d33405cc80594:3

value
477057933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a27ac9b3b7efd65d74c2a90e2a3df14d4b27641 OP_EQUAL
address
3QViP7gvxHoQ3J32c1J7wVnLyB6YEkGzjj
transaction
9e5c3874271b6028366170102cf0b23100556d36f32d29f2926d33405cc80594
spent
true